Local tips

  • Bring your own beach chairs and towels, as rentals are not available.
  • Visit on weekdays for a quieter, less crowded experience.
  • Keep an eye out for sea turtles while snorkeling, but remember not to touch them.
  • Explore the shoreline for shells and sea glass, but leave the shells on the beach, as it is illegal to remove them in the Virgin Islands.

Getting There

  • Taxi

    From Cyril E. King International Airport (STT), a taxi is a convenient option. The ride is short, approximately 5 minutes. Arrange for a return taxi in advance, as they are not always readily available at the beach. Expect to pay around $10-$15 for the one-way trip.

  • Public Transport

    The public bus system offers an affordable way to reach Brewers Bay. From Charlotte Amalie, take the bus towards the University of the Virgin Islands. Get off at the UVI campus bus stop, which is a short, 0.3-mile walk to the beach. Bus fare is typically $1 per person, each way. Check the bus schedule for return times.

  • Driving

    If driving, Brewers Bay is easily accessible from Route 30. Free roadside parking is available along Brewers Bay Road. Arrive early, especially on weekends, as parking can fill up quickly. There are no toll roads or mandatory access fees.

Discover more about Brewers Bay Beach

Brewers Bay Beach is a hidden gem on St. Thomas, offering a tranquil and easily accessible shoreline. Situated near the University of the Virgin Islands and Cyril E. King International Airport, this beach provides a unique blend of natural beauty and local charm. The beach is known for its calm, crystal-clear waters, making it ideal for swimming, wading, and snorkeling. The seafloor is mostly sand, with a gradual slope, providing easy entry into the water. Brewers Bay is also a popular spot for spotting Green Sea Turtles and Hawksbill Turtles, who frequent the area to feed on seagrass. Brewers Bay boasts a wide shore with ample space for recreation. The tree line, composed of palm trees and sea grape trees, offers plenty of shade for those seeking respite from the sun. The beach's natural landscape plays a vital role in preventing erosion. Despite its proximity to the airport, Brewers Bay maintains a secluded feel. Aviation enthusiasts can enjoy watching planes take off and land in the distance. On weekdays, the beach is often uncrowded, providing a peaceful atmosphere for visitors. Brewers Bay has a rich history; the Estate Brewers Bay was once a sugar plantation. The ruins of a sugar factory and an animal-powered mill can still be found on the site, offering a glimpse into the island's past. The beach is named after the Brewer family, who were known for their shipbuilding expertise. Today, Brewers Bay is a favorite among locals for weekend picnics and gatherings. Food trucks are often available, serving local cuisine such as pates and johnny cakes. The beach also offers basic facilities, including restrooms and showers.
